Gliny Małe [ˈɡlinɨ ˈmawɛ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Borowa, within Mielec County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land. It lies approximately 5 kilometres (3 mi) north-west of Borowa, 17 km (11 mi) north-west of Mielec, and 65 km (40 mi) north-west of the regional capital Rzeszów.[1]
